" AWAITING EPC, A unique and beautifully presented Grade II listed property, steeped in history and offering a superb location set against a beautiful Chilterns backdrop, just 4 miles from Henley-on-Thames and under 10 miles from Reading. The property has been carefully and sympathetically improved by the current owners, whose eye for detail has enhanced the beautiful architecture of this former Coaching Inn, with flourishes such as an oak paneled bathroom, hand made kitchen with superb polished slate topped island unit and fabulous master bedroom with exposed beams feature window and en-suite bathroom.




Arranged over four floors the property offer over 2200 sq ft of accommodation and briefly comprises, on the ground floor: entrance hall featuring bay window and wood paneled storage surround, cloakroom leading off, stunning kitchen/diner with bay window, beautiful open fire and feature stained glass window, plus an attractive family room with exposed beams and access directly to a charming shared courtyard area. Stairs lead down to a superb cellar, with stripped wooden floors and ventilation offering the possibility to use as office space or home cinema room.

On the first floor, a spacious landing leads out to a large balcony, ideal for a morning coffee or evening glass of wine. The principle reception room is utterly charming, with two sash windows to the front, a large fireplace and hand painted C16 fresco. Elsewhere on the first floor, there is a double bedroom and large single bedroom serviced by a shower room and separate W/C.

The second floor is thoughtfully arranged and continues the period theme with beamed and vaulted ceilings and comprises: master bedroom and en-suite bathroom, second double bedroom and a further large single bedroom, in addition to the fabulous family bathroom, and a very useful separate laundry/utility room.

The property is matched by equally impressive outside space. At the rear of the property is a charming patio/courtyard, shared with the neighbouring properties and with a southerly aspect making this a real sun trap. A shingle drive leads to the double garage, an additional area with scope for a workshop/garden office (STPP) and currently offering space to park 6+ cars with a truly impressive garden beyond; structured with a decked areas for entertaining and barbecuesn++s, an area ideal for children to play in and well stocked beds and borders throughout.
